I am running a P4 2.8 and was thinking about jumping to a 3.2 to be my final upgrade till I do a PCI system down the road maybe next year. Is the 3.2 alot faster then the older 2.8, mine is 512 cache and would be getting 1mb and some more speed. I read some reviews but not alot and I like to get 1st hand info from people that own one. I dont O/C anything so just looking to gain a little more performance here. BTW I am using a socket 478 forgot to put that.
Not really worth it. The Prescott runs a lot warmer, and while it has 1mb of cache, the cahce latency of the prescott is a lot worse as well so that actualy slows it down. I would just try a mild overclock to your 2.8 and keep it until you can switch to something PCIe based. Don't know what speed your 2.8 is either(400mhz FSB, 533mhz FSB, 800mhz FSB), or what motherboard you have. Not all socket 478 motherboards support all socket 478 chips, so it may not even support a prescott.
